So sometime during Spring ’23, I was just not feeling good in the under stairs closet studio anymore. It had served its purpose to get me isolated from the rest of the house in order to compose, but I was just feeling too cramped and it was impacting my ability to work in there. My wife and I explored the option of expanding the house, which was basically walling in the back patio, but we were quoted $100,000 or more to do so. That is when I came up with the idea of creating my own custom space in the garage. Width-wise, it is about the same as the closet, but now I have much more depth, meaning I could actually push my chair back from the desk.
